Installation Ease and Time
While looking for a security lock, it is crucial to evaluate how easy it is to install. Most security locks can be fitted in just 5 to 10 minutes using basic tools like a power screwdriver and drill. Many door reinforcement locks come with detailed installation manuals and require minimal hardware, often including screws tailored for the lock. Some locks feature spring-loaded designs, allowing for effortless operation during installation and daily use. Make sure your door frame has the proper gap, usually recommended at 1/8 inch or more, to securely fit the lock. User-friendly designs often include visual guides or video tutorials, making installation accessible even for those with limited DIY experience.

Compatibility With Door Types
When it comes to security locks, compatibility with your door type is vital for effective protection and ease of use. If you have an inward-swinging door, make certain the lock you choose is designed specifically for this setup. Check the required gap between the door and frame, as some locks need at least 1/8 inch (3mm) for proper installation. Avoid models meant for outward-swinging doors, sliding doors, glass doors, or double French doors without a center frame, as these won’t provide the security you need. Also, consider your door frame’s thickness; some locks require a thicker frame to accommodate longer screws. Finally, verify that the installation instructions match your door type to guarantee ideal performance and safety.

What Is the Average Lifespan of a Front Door Lock?
The average lifespan of a front door lock is typically around 7 to 10 years. Regular maintenance and quality materials can extend this duration, so check your lock periodically for wear and tear.

How Do I Maintain My Front Door Lock?
To maintain your front door lock, regularly lubricate it with graphite, check for rust or dirt, guarantee the screws are tight, and replace batteries in smart locks. Regular inspections can help prevent issues and enhance security.
